8. 两(liǎng)

two; both; a few; tael · dua

Example: 我买了两本书。 — I bought two books.

两
  • CJK: 两 = 兩 liǎng. JP 両(りょう) is the tael / both. Canto 兩 loeng5. Traditional 兩.
  • Fun fact: Classifier number: 两 + measure, 二 for phone numbers and math. 两本书, not 二本书. 二 is still the digit.
  • Memorize: Two books at the till: 买了两本书.
  • Study tip: 两本. Don’t answer 二 or 双.

18. 打折(dǎzhé)

to give a discount · diskon

Example: 这些衣服在打折。 — These clothes are on discount.

打折
  • CJK: 打 = . 折 = 折 zhé. JP 割引(わりびき). Canto 打折 daa2 zit3. Same 折 as Japanese 折る later — different meaning.
  • Fun fact: 在打折. 打 + 折. 八折 = 20% off (they keep 80%). 打折扣 is the longer verb.
  • Memorize: Clothes rack, price sliced: 这些衣服在打折.
  • Study tip: 打折. Don’t answer 便宜 or 便宜货.

20. 分数(fēnshù)

exam score; mark; fraction · nilai; pecahan

Example: 这次考试分数很高。 — This exam score is very high.

分数
  • CJK: 分 = . 数 = . JP 分数(ぶんすう) is often fraction; 点数 for marks. Canto 分數 fan1 sou3. Traditional 分數.
  • Fun fact: Dictionary lists fraction (二分之一) and exam mark. Today is 考试分数. 成绩 is the broader “result.”
  • Memorize: High number on a test paper: 考试分数很高.
  • Study tip: 分数. Don’t answer 成绩 or 一半 unless the audio is the fraction.
